The invention provides an autonomous valet parking sensing system and method based on an RGBD camera, and the system comprises a static object module which obtains the parameter information of a static object based on a data source obtained by the RGBD camera; the dynamic object module is used for obtaining pose information of a dynamic object based on a data source obtained by the RGBD camera; the target object module is used for obtaining use information of a target object based on a data source obtained by the RGBD camera; and the fusion module is used for carrying out multi-frame fusion under a time sequence based on the parameter information of the static object, the pose information of the dynamic object and the use information of the target object of the single frame so as to realize parking perception. Compared with the existing autonomous valet parking technology, the method overcomes the high dependence on the field end information, can achieve the autonomous exploration and perception of an unknown parking lot, and also has the cost advantage.
